Meethra in context

With 767 people at the 2011 Census, Meethra was the 1120th most populous of its district's 2460 villages, below the district average of 985.

The sex ratio was 839 women per 1,000 men (63 below the district's rural figure of 902).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 1076, 153 above the rural national 923.
